Refactor login plugin enablement code
[cascardo/ipsilon.git] / templates / admin / login.html
index 1957a7f..9f51d02 100644 (file)
@@ -2,16 +2,21 @@
 {% block main %}
 {% if user.is_admin %}
     <h2>Login plugins</h2>
+    {% if message %}
+    <div class="alert alert-{{message_type}}">
+        <p>{{ message }}</p>
+    </div>
+    {% endif %}
 
     {% for p in available %}
         <div class="row">
         <div class="col-md-3 col-sm-3 col-xs-6">{{ p }}</div>
         <div class="col-md-3 col-sm-3 col-xs-6">
         {% if p in enabled %}
-            <a class="btn btn-default" href="{{ basepath }}/admin/login/{{ p }}/disable">Disable</a>
+            <a class="btn btn-default" href="{{ basepath }}/admin/login/disable/{{ p }}">Disable</a>
             <a class="btn btn-default" href="{{ basepath }}/admin/login/{{ p }}">Configure</a>
         {% else %}
-            <a class="btn btn-default" href="{{ basepath }}/admin/login/{{ p }}/enable">Enable</a>
+            <a class="btn btn-default" href="{{ basepath }}/admin/login/enable/{{ p }}">Enable</a>
         {% endif %}
         </div>
         </div>